Best Time to Visit Cabras
Cabras, a small town in Sardinia, Italy, is a year-round destination, but its best time to visit depends on your priorities. The town's mild climate means it's pleasant during most of the year, but the summer months can be hot and crowded. If you prefer milder weather and smaller crowds, consider visiting during the shoulder season.
✦ Visit Cabras in April or May for a pleasant and relaxed experience, with comfortable temperatures and manageable crowds.
✅ Best months
April and May, when the temperatures are pleasant (18-22°C) and the crowds are manageable, making it an ideal time for outdoor activities like hiking and exploring the surrounding countryside.
🔥 Peak season
June is the peak month, with schools on summer break and families on holiday, driving up hotel prices. Expect to pay up to 20% more for accommodations compared to the shoulder season. The Festa della Repubblica in June is a major event that attracts large crowds.
💷 Shoulder (best value)
September and October are the best budget-friendly shoulder months, with discounts on accommodations and fewer crowds. The weather is still warm, with average highs of 24-26°C, making it perfect for outdoor activities.
🌙 Quietest & cheapest
December to February is the quietest and cheapest period, with low demand and lower hotel prices. However, this is also the coolest time of the year, with average temperatures ranging from 10-14°C, and some attractions and businesses may be closed or operate on reduced hours.
Cabras season by season
Spring (Mar–May)
Weather: Mild temperatures, gentle sunshine, and minimal rainfall
Crowds: Low
Ideal for outdoor activities, hiking, and exploring the surrounding countryside.
Summer (Jun–Aug)
Weather: Hot and dry, with temperatures often reaching 30°C
Crowds: High
Beachgoers and families on summer break
Autumn (Sep–Nov)
Weather: Warm and sunny, with occasional rainfall
Crowds: Low to medium
Perfect for outdoor activities and exploring the town's historic center
Winter (Dec–Feb)
Weather: Cool and wet, with occasional frost
Crowds: Low
Ideal for city breaks, cultural events, and lower prices
